Data Monitor
- On [Start] display, select [Diagnosis].
- On [Vehicle selection] display, enter vehicle information and select [OK].
- On [Main Menu] display, select [Each System].
- On [Select System] display, select [Power Steering].
- On [Select Function] display, select [Data monitor].
| Display | Contents to be displayed | Range | Unit |
|---|---|---|---|
| Torque sensor main output | Main torque sensor output voltage is displayed. | 0 - 5 | V |
| Torque sensor sub output | Sub torque sensor output voltage is displayed. | 0 - 5 | V |
| Torque sensor reference voltage | Torque sensor standard voltage is displayed. | 0 - 5 | V |
| Power current | The current flowing to CM is displayed. | -128 - 127 | A |
| Vehicle Speed Sensor | Vehicle speed is displayed. (CAN communication data) | 0 - 255 | km/h |
| Engine Speed | Engine speed is displayed. (CAN communication data) | 0 - 12750 | RPM |
| CU Sensing Current(q) | The current flowing to the motor relay is displayed. | -128 - 127 | A |
| 3-phase motor current (U-phase) | The U phase actual current value as calculated by the microcomputer from the torque sensor input is displayed. | -128 - 127 | A |
| 3-phase motor current (V-phase) | The V phase actual current value as calculated by the microcomputer from the torque sensor input is displayed. | -128 - 127 | A |
| Motor angular speed | Data from the resolver sensor is displayed. | -4096 - 4064 | RPM |
| ECM Temperature | The thermistor temperature of the steering control module is displayed. | -50 - 205 | Celsius |
| Power Supply Voltage | Battery voltage is displayed. | 0 - 25.5 | V |
| Torque sensor power supply voltage | The power supply voltage output to the torque sensor is displayed. | 0 - 10.2 | V |
| IG voltage | The power supply voltage supplied to the ECM is displayed. | 0 - 25.5 | V |
| CAN bus status | Either Active/Passive/Bus Off is displayed. | - | - |
| EPS operating condition | Either Normal/Assist Stop/Assist Limitation is displayed. | - | - |
| CU Target current(q) | The motor target current value required for assist is displayed. | -128 - 127 | A |
| Steering angle | Steering angle of steering wheel is displayed. | -640 - 635 | deg |
| Reading assist MAP | Either MAP1/MAP2/MAP3 is displayed. | - | - |
| Overheating protection intervention history | Number of interventions to the overheat protection control (assist limitation for protecting the power steering from overheating)*1 | 0 - 250 | Time |
| IG Count after ECU Overheat Protection (latest) | Number of times the ignition switch is ON from the intervention to overheat protection control (most recent) until now*2 | 0 - 65000 | Time |
| IG Count after ECU Overheat Protection (Previous) | Number of times the ignition switch is ON from the intervention to overheat protection control (previous) until now*2 | 0 - 65000 | Time |
| IG Count after ECU Overheat Protection (Before Previous) | Number of times the ignition switch is ON from the intervention to overheat protection control (before previous) until now*2 | 0 - 65000 | Time |
| Assist limit history (low voltage, high voltage) | Number of intervention to assist limit when the power supply voltage is low or high*1 | 0 - 250 | Time |
| IG OFF Number while Driving | Number of times the ignition switch is turned OFF while driving*1 | 0 - 250 | Time |
NOTE:
- *1 When the value exceeds the maximum of 250 times, 250 is displayed.
- *2 When there is no intervention of the overheating protection control, "65535" is displayed. If an error such as control unit memory error, etc. occurs, "65534" is displayed.
